POSITION TITLE: Admissions Office Student Employee & Tour Guide

STATUS: Part-time

DEPARTMENT:Admissions

DIVISION:Student Development

REPORTS TO:Student Recruitment Coordinator

CLASSIFICATION: Non-exempt

MINIMIUM PAY RATE: 14.00 per hour

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ES AND K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
1. Assist at the Admissions front desk as needed, including answering phones and greeting customers.
2. Assemble packets for mailing as needed.
3. Alphabetizing and filing of admissions records.
4. Preparation of forms for scanning.
5. Assist in the maintenance and updating of student records. (high school transcripts and ACT scores)
6. Photocopy, scanning, and fax documents as requested.
7. Assist with the distribution of daily mail.
8. Conduct tours to prospective students and parents
9. Deliver materials to internal departments as requested.
10. Assist in campus events organized by Admissions. Such as College Fair and
Discover JJC.
11. Perform related duties as assigned.


M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
1. Must maintain satisfactory academic progress (minimum 2.0 GPA, not on academic probation, and in good standing at JJC).

2. Must be enrolled in a minimum of 6 credits hours at JJC per semester.

3. Maintain Confidentiality of student information
4. Self-motivated
5. Dependable

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
1. Strong Public Speaking Skills
2. Strong Customer Services Skills

3. Basic computer and data entry experience and knowledge helpful.


PHYSICAL DEMANDS
* Normal office physical demands.
* Must be able to lead walking tours across main campus.


WORKING CONDITIONS
* Duties are performed indoors in the usual office environment. Along with other areas of campus.
* Will include occasional weekend hours for campus events and may include regular evening hours.

Scheduled Weekly Hours: This is a student employee position that works around your class schedule. May work up to 20 hours per week during the fall and spring semesters. During summer and holiday breaks (Winter/Spring), may work up to 28 hours per week with supervisor approval.
